使用二进制文件安装
使用二进制文件安装
下载
# wget -O gitea https://dl.gitea.com/gitea/1.23.8/gitea-1.23.8-linux-amd64
version=1.23.8 $(wget -O gitea https://dl.gitea.com/gitea/${version}/gitea-${version}-linux-amd64)
服务器设置
准备环境
Git >= 2.0
创建用户
推荐使用名称 git 作为用户名称
adduser \
--system \
--shell /bin/bash \
--gecos 'Git Version Control' \
--group \
--disabled-password \
--home /home/git \
git
创建工作目录
mkdir -p /var/lib/gitea/{custom,data,log}
chown -R git:git /var/lib/gitea/
chmod -R 750 /var/lib/gitea/
mkdir /etc/gitea
chown root:git /etc/gitea
chmod 770 /etc/gitea
复制二进制文件到全局位置
cp gitea /usr/local/bin/gitea
添加 bash 自动补全(从 1.19 版本开始)
wget -O /usr/share/bash-completion/completions/gitea https://gitea.com/gitea/gitea/raw/branch/main/contrib/autocompletion/bash_autocomplete
运行 Gitea
通过命令行终端运行
GITEA_WORK_DIR=/var/lib/gitea/ /usr/local/bin/gitea web -c /etc/gitea/app.ini